There is more to beautiful and glowing skin than just using makeup products. It’s all about the lifestyle you lead and the food you eat. There are many delicious ways you can achieve flawless, glowing skin. These are some nutrients you should include in your diet if you want radiant skin and a perfect frame.

Vitamin B2-Vitamin B2, also known by the name Riboflavin, can help heal your skin by replacing damaged and old tissues. You can reap the most skin benefits by including mushrooms, liver, sun-dried tomato, and alfalfa.

CalciumCalcium is great for teeth and bones, but you may be wrong. Calcium can help with cell renewal, lipid barrier, as well as slowing down the process of skin ageing. This is because calcium helps you avoid skin aging by regulating antioxidants.

AntioxidantsThese nutrients are the best for your skin. They help prevent premature aging by protecting against damage caused by free radicals. Your daily diet should include antioxidant-rich foods like sweet cherries, kidney beans (cranberries), sweet cherries, sweet cherries, and blueberries.

Omega 3 Fatty AcidsOmega-3 fatty acid foods include flax seeds, salmon, canola oils, flax seed, and walnuts. These acids can help remove waste products and keep your skin radiant.

ZincThis miraculous nutrient can solve most acne-related problems, and keep your skin beautiful and healthy. Zinc-rich foods such as oysters and poultry, fish and wheat germ can all help with acne.

Along with these nutrients and healthy foods, you should reduce your intake in fatty and sugary delights as well as increase your intake for fresh fruits and vegetables. It is recommended to reduce your intake of synthetic food and avoid foods containing preservatives.

Be healthy

A lot of skin disorders can be traced back to poor lifestyle habits. You should live a healthy life that is balanced with proper exercise and eating a healthy diet. You should avoid smoking as it can make your skin thinner and more fragile. This leads to the development of fine lines and wrinkles. Choose the gemmaetc.
